FIFTEEN year-old Bradley Ally seemingly has been in almost every men&#39;s final at the National Club Swimming Association Junior Nationals, being held at Florida Atlantic University in Boca Raton.<\/p>\n<p>Tonight, the Ft. Lauderdale Swim Team ace struck gold, coming from begind on the final lap of the men&#39;s 200 meter backstroke to win in 2:06.29, just ahead of 100-meter winner, Eric Bugby, Atlantis, who touched in 2:06.61.  Both men qualified for USA Swimming&#39;s Nationaal Championships in Ft. Lauderdale next week.  Ally split 1:03.13 &#8211; 1:03.16 in his race, while Bugby was almost as good, clocking 1:02.92 &#8211; 1:03.69.<\/p>\n<p>The Arizona Desert Fox had two winners in the 200 meter freestyle.  Cait Connealy, 17 and best known as a sprinter, only qualified fourth, but she came from behind to take the women&#39;s event in 2:05.53.  Kassy Kugler, winner of the 100 meters, was second in 2:05.71.  rebecca Rogers, 16, Walnut Creek, won the b Final in the second fastest time, 2:05.69.<\/p>\n<p>Inspired by Connealy&#39;s win, John Raatz matched his teammate and took home hold for Coach bob Gillett&#39;s Desert Fox, leading from start to finish and touching in 1:55.50.<\/p>\n<p>In the best swim of the evening, Coral Springs&#39; Vladislav Polyakov, had the fastest semifinal time in the men&#39;s 100m breaststroke with his 1:03.82 effort.  Both he and second place swimmer, Dan Velez (1:05.11) qualified for Nationals.<\/p>\n<p>Madeline Stanton, 15, added the 200m backstroke title to the 100 meter crown she won yesterday.  Blue Tide&#39;s Stanton led from the start and touched in 2:19.42, half a second under the 2:19.99 Q-time for Nationals.<\/p>\n<p>Pine Crest won the women&#39;s 200m free relay in 1:47.91 with the team of Amanda Slaight, Leane darling, Christine Raleigh and Natalie Pike.  Christina Swindle led off the third-place Miami relay with a blazing 25.91.<\/p>\n<p>New Albany (OH) nipped Ft. Lauderdale in the men&#39;s 200 free relay, 1:36.54 to 1:36.67 on the strength of a 23.18 anchor leg by John Sands.  The three other New Albany swimmers were Joseph Doyle, Benjamin Prater and Kegan Beran.<\/p>\n<p>In the semis of the women&#39;s 100m fly, top-qualifier Victoria Genova, Coral Springs, made the cut for Nationals with her 1:02.98.  so, too, did the top two qualifiers in the men&#39;s 100 fly: Peter Smith, Southeast Texas Aquatics (55.92), and Bryce Clough, Ft. Lauderdale (55.96).<\/p>\n<p><b><br \/>\n        2002 NCSA Junior National Championships<br \/>\n              Florida Atlantic University<br \/>\n                  Boca Raton, Florida<br \/>\n                   August 5 &#8211;
